Transaction 21418e312db423ca2d94bc31078b584b1b1ab957543520018110e7b0d09cc326
1 Input
1 Output
-
21418e312db423ca2d94bc31078b584b1b1ab957543520018110e7b0d09cc326:0
- value
- 63133
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a2a38559f13e50f6a40e043c1093468eca10584f OP_EQUAL
- address
- 3GWyHFZUoao5CWZPJcM6UWe6tExMELWq6d